Computer & Internet Computer Service & Repairs Mobile Phone Shops Shopping Cell Fone Fix, Celbridge, Co. Kildare Computer & Internet Computer Service & Repairs Mobile Phone Shops Shopping Celbridge, Co. Kildare, W23 E2Y1, Ireland Added on 06/07/2024